About Contractor Plan Center
CPC, consistently delivers current, accurate and timely construction bid information and has streamlined the process that connects general and sub-contractors, owners, architects, manufacturers, and suppliers, making it an essential part in the bidding process. We offer exceptional, fast service for printing black and white blueprints/architectural drawings, engineering drawings, and specification

What Is the Cost of Living Near Portland?

Understanding the cost of living near Portland is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Contractor Plan Center.
Portland's Cost of Living Index is approximately 132.5 (32.5% more expensive than US average; 15.2% more than OR average). Largest OR city, unique culture, high housing costs, excellent transit (TriMet). When planning your budget based on a salary from Contractor Plan Center,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$1,500 - $2,300+ A significant portion of Contractor Plan Center sal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$120 - $210 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$100 (TriMet monthly pass)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$450 - $670 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$450 - $850+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$400 - $750+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$3,020 - $4,780+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
